Output 514ae87d6bff3721877c1637c97b47befd7c7ca032ed55da9aae8e8ee73ecaed:0

value
24478989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f9298e0d31e518ab3da55c8ce623ab8b775c4ef OP_EQUAL
address
3LcZR19S9G5VwFRD2fwjJjDLbj1c343mXi
transaction
514ae87d6bff3721877c1637c97b47befd7c7ca032ed55da9aae8e8ee73ecaed
spent
true